Javaですと下記のようなコードは正常に動作するかと思うのですが、
Java
1while(str.length()>0){ 2 // 3 //何らかの処理 4 // 5 6 str = str.substring(n); //先頭からn文字削除 7 8}
pythonで書くと変数strの値が変わっていないようで、無限ループしてしまいます。
どのように書けばよいでしょうか。
Python
1while len(str) > 0: 2 // 3 //何らかの処理 4 // 5 str = str[0:n] 6
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。